In January 2001, “the Commission for the Consolidation of Peace, headed by former AFRC junta strongman, Johnny Paul Koroma, organised a three-day Youth symposium in the RUF headquarters of Makeni. Jointly organised with the National Forum for Reconciliation, the symposium, which was part of the CCP’s strategy to use youths to persuade their colleagues to drop their guns and embrace peace, attracted hundreds of people, including the RUF”1

CCP was involved in various activities throughout the year.
